Evolution Lacrosse Academy Summer Camp Registration Open
Boys and Girls Lacrosse Summer Camp at Centennial Field in Verona, Save With Early-Bird Registration
Evolution Lacrosse Academy, a premiere lacrosse-training program in Northern New Jersey, will offer for the first time in 2015 full-day camp sessions for boys and girls ages 7-15.
Registration is now open with special early-bird rates available. Take 10% off one week or save 15% when you sign up for both weeks before April 15th.
“Parents asked for longer camp days and we listened,” said Matt Podwoski, founder of Evolution Lacrosse Academy. “Extended hours means more time for players to increase skill levels, evolve their game and have fun!”

Full-day camps from 9 a.m. to 2:30 p.m. for boys and girls ages 7-15, and half-day camps from 9 a.m. to noon for Mini-Laxers ages 5-6, will be held at Centennial Field in Verona the weeks of July 6-10 and July 20-24.
The camps will be led by Podwoski, who has more than 20 years’ experience as an educator and coach.

Podwoski and his trained staff of lacrosse-player coaches focus on fun and active learning. The program provides an age-appropriate curriculum, as well as affordable and safe instruction in a positive environment. Parents can expect an excellent coach-to-player ratio of 1:5.
“We had over 100 players attend camp in the summer of 2014,” Podwoski said. “We hope to see many returning campers as well as new faces this year.”
Evolution Lacrosse was created to foster a passion for the sport of lacrosse, Podwoski said.
“By offering our unique skill-progression program, we reinforce the fundamentals in ways that build confidence, so that players grow and evolve into responsible, talented athletes,” he said.
